Some data fields that would be helpful:
Power consumption. Weight. Can it record engine noise in a MG? If so, optional or standard? Is there an internal battery requiring periodic replacement? If so, how long does it last and can replacement be done in the field, or is a factory return necessary? (This is the one annoying thing about the Colibri. It does require factory return every few years according to the manual.) NMEA output? (relates to moving map issues brought up) Another suggestion: I'd use a longer interval than 4 seconds for the logging since that is much shorter than most of us would use and therefore gives a poor indication of true duration. For example, my Colibri's default is 12 seconds, except near turnpoints where it automatically goes to 2 seconds. I find that very adequate, and the 70 hours of duration I get (including engine noise -- otherwise I think it woud be 80 hours) allows me to do a week long safari and not lose any data. (I don't carry a laptop with me, so have to download at the end of the trip.) Listing the Colibri at 20 hours (4 sec interval) would give a very different impression. Here is my Colibri's technical data for your matrix: - Power Supply................................... 10-15 V DC -Current consumption.......................... 100 mA / 12 V - 16 channel GPS receiver - NMEA and Winpilot output - Dimensions..................................... 55x100x32mm - Weight.......................................... 220 g - Engine noise sensor is standard equipment - Zoom feature - Data Retention................................. Internal Lithium Battery |
